How the knotless technique works
Knotless braids are built by gradually adding extension hair into the natural hair as the braid is formed, creating a smoother, flatter base at the scalp compared with traditional knot-start braids. For this service, the stylist shapes each braid to achieve larger, clearly defined strands while avoiding an obvious bulked root.
Because hair is integrated progressively, the braid lay and parting appear more seamless and flexible. The technique requires careful tension control and even distribution of extension hair, so the stylist’s method and experience shape how natural the parting and scalp exposure look once finished.
Factors that shape your result
Braid size and the amount of extension hair determine how full and long the finished braids will be. This service calls for 4 packs of 58-inch Expression hair; using the recommended length and pack count helps achieve the intended large braid diameter and fall. Very short natural hair may need extra prep, which can change the final shape.
Hair texture, the chosen parting pattern, and how the extension is blended with your natural hair all affect the visual outcome. If you supply different hair than recommended, or request a modified placement, that will alter density and movement. The stylist can advise on adjustments when you provide details at booking.
